Player Overview

Paul Ross (USA), World Ranking #5824, career total earnings $560,421. Active in North American poker tournaments, known for solid fundamentals and calm decision-making.

Career and Major Achievements

Paul Ross began participating in poker tournaments in the early 2000s and has cashed in numerous large events such as WSOP and WPT. His best results include winning over $100,000 in WSOP events. His career total earnings exceed $560,000.

Playing Style

Ross primarily employs a tight-aggressive style, skilled at leveraging position and exploiting opponents' weaknesses post-flop. He emphasizes bankroll management, avoids high-risk marginal spots, and often applies pressure in deep-stack phases.
